The reason roleplaying is such a great hobby is that it touches ion the nature of storytelling and the thought processes of humans. If you can think it, then it can be done (at least in a general sense). The question then becomes... is there anything that cannot be done well?
To that I answer, yes. However, as much of a cliche' as this is, it holds true: it falls to the players and GM to really make any game work.
The problem is that mahy gamers do not want to nor have the time reosurces to really make some of the more esoteric or human-interaction-type games work.
